Oil Prices Surge as Iran Pledges Retaliation for Cargo Ship Attack

Rising tensions in the Middle East as Iran vows retaliation following an attack on one of its cargo ships in the Red Sea. Analysts predict further volatility in global oil markets.
Tensions in the Middle East have escalated after Iran vowed to retaliate following an attack on one of its cargo ships in the Red Sea. The incident has stoked concerns about potential disruptions to global oil supply and has already led to a surge in crude prices.
